Output 5852581a66d31e949b13285013ab4ddf8eed94e67a4ccab603e990088c4d71ed:3

value
38350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39af62a681d28812bf1a2cff2eb7cf9b11bed97b OP_EQUAL
address
36x2YTz64Nae9rEBWxVppB6sXSYGtELCNV
transaction
5852581a66d31e949b13285013ab4ddf8eed94e67a4ccab603e990088c4d71ed
spent
true